## Summary
**Chromatic Games** is an American video game developer operating within the video game industry. Formerly known as Trendy Entertainment, the company was founded on December 14, 2009, and is headquartered in Gainesville, United States. It is best known for creating the video game *Dungeon Defenders*.

### History and Location
The company was officially established on **December 14, 2009**. Its operations are headquartered in **Gainesville, United States**. While currently operating as Chromatic Games, the organization has a historical record of operating under the names **Trendy Entertainment**, **Trendy Entertainment LLC**, and **Trendy Entertainment Inc.**
